1. Understanding Canva’s B2B Marketing Blueprint
1.1 The Power of User-Centric Branding
Canva’s brand is rooted deeply in user empowerment. Rather than positioning itself merely as a tool, it markets a creative lifestyle accessible to everyone, no matter their skill level. This clarity and inclusivity appeal to a broad audience base, from individual freelancers to large companies, resulting in mass adoption. Health coaches can emulate this by centering their brand on client transformation stories rather than just listing services.
1.2 Seamless Content Creation as a Marketing Magnet
One of Canva’s biggest draws is its intuitive content creation ability, which serves as an entry point into the ecosystem. For coaches, creating compelling, educational content that clients can easily digest is the equivalent winning offer. Crafting simple wellness tips, motivational videos, or progress tracking templates can engage potential clients and build trust over time. 1.3 Strategic B2B Partnerships and Integrations
Canva’s success also hinges on strategic partnerships with major platforms such as HubSpot and Google, which embed Canva’s tools directly into their workflows. Health coaches may not have such large-scale opportunities but can build collaborations with wellness apps, local gyms, or mental health organizations to broaden their reach and credibility. 2. Building a Health Coaching Brand That Resonates
2.1 Define a Clear Brand Purpose That Connects Emotionally
A well-defined purpose is a compelling narrative that creates client loyalty. Canva’s purpose revolves around democratizing design; similarly, coaches should articulate how their services uniquely alter lives. Whether it’s stress reduction, lifestyle balance, or career transitions, this message becomes the beacon for all marketing efforts.
2.2 Visual Identity & Consistency
Canva, as a design platform, shows the value of consistent visual branding—from logo to color schemes and typography. Coaches should invest in a clean, approachable design for their websites, social media, and client materials. Using simple visuals, infographics, or branded progress journals can consistently reinforce your presence. 2.3 Authentic Storytelling to Build Trust
Audiences gravitate towards authenticity. Sharing your health coaching journey, client successes, and personal wellness challenges humanizes your brand. Incorporate video testimonials, behind-the-scenes content, and relatable case studies to foster connection and credibility.
3. Content Creation Strategies Inspired by Canva
3.1 Crafting Engaging, Educational Content
Canva excels by enabling non-designers to produce professional-grade content that educates and inspires. Health coaches can mirror this by producing how-to guides, workout routines, or mindfulness exercises formatted cleanly for easy consumption. 3.2 Leveraging Video and Interactive Content
Video content drives engagement and trust; Canva incorporates video templates in its platform to meet this demand. Coaches should consider storytelling via Instagram Reels, YouTube tutorials, or live Q&A sessions. Interactive elements such as quizzes or downloadable worksheets increase client participation and accountability.
3.3 Content Repurposing and Distribution
One reason Canva’s content strategy works is its omnipresence in multiple formats and channels. For coaches, repurposing blog posts into podcasts, infographics, or newsletters ensures a broader reach with less effort. 4.3 Leveraging Social Proof and Reviews
Canva prominently features user ratings and comments to build trust. Coaches should actively collect and share detailed testimonials and case studies that highlight transformations. Platforms like Google My Business, Facebook, and wellness directories can boost credibility.

7. Measuring Marketing Success: Analytics & Adaptation
7.1 Tracking Key Performance Indicators (KPIs)
Understanding what metrics matter helps replicate success. Track website traffic, lead conversion rates, social media engagement, and client retention to gauge marketing effectiveness. For a coach-friendly KPI framework, see our article on coaching metrics and KPIs.
7.2 Using Feedback Loops to Refine Strategies
Soliciting client feedback through surveys or NPS (Net Promoter Score) informs content relevance, coaching packages, and communication styles. This continuous loop of input and adaptation mirrors Canva’s iterative product improvements.
